> The thermal framework uses int, long and unsigned long for temperatures > in millicelsius. The majority of functions uses unsigned long, so change > the remaining functions to use this type aswell. > > Signed-off-by: Sascha Hauer <s.ha...@pengutronix.de> I'd suggest changing to long instead. It would allow the use of the thermal framework in environments where temperatures are below 0C - quite easily reached in many parts of the world.
